TD Cowen boosted its price target on Walmart (WMT), according to the latest available analyst update. The firm pointed to strong grocery traffic as a primary catalyst, noting that Walmart’s value proposition continues to resonate with cost-conscious shoppers. The move follows Walmart’s recent quarterly report, which showed resilient same-store sales growth driven largely by its grocery segment. Grocery remains a critical anchor for Walmart, representing more than half of its U.S. revenue. The retailer’s ability to combine low prices with expanded pickup and delivery options has helped it capture additional traffic, even as inflation pressures persist. TD Cowen’s upgrade underscores the view that Walmart’s scale and supply chain efficiency provide a durable competitive edge in the staple goods market. While the precise new target price was not disclosed in the source, analyst adjustments suggest a positive outlook. Walmart’s stock has traded within a range that reflects investor optimism about its defensive characteristics and growth potential in higher-margin areas like advertising and membership programs. Key takeaways from this development include the ongoing resilience of Walmart’s business model in a challenging macroeconomic environment. The strong grocery traffic highlights a broader trend: consumers are trading down to discount retailers to manage budgets, benefiting Walmart over more traditional supermarkets. This move may also signal that analysts expect Walmart to continue outperforming in the grocery category, where it holds a roughly 25% market share. Competition with Amazon and regional grocers remains intense, but Walmart’s investment in store upgrades and digital capabilities could help maintain its lead. For the retail sector, the analyst action suggests that staple-oriented retailers with scale and pricing power are better positioned to weather any potential consumer slowdown. The grocery traffic data reinforces the idea that necessity spending provides a stable revenue base, even when discretionary spending softens. From an investment perspective, Walmart’s recent performance and the analyst upgrade highlight its defensive appeal. The company’s focus on everyday low prices and operational efficiency may continue to drive foot traffic and e-commerce growth, though margin expansion remains a long-term challenge. Investors may consider that Walmart’s valuation already reflects some of the positive sentiment. Potential risks include higher inventory costs, labor expenses, and shifts in consumer behavior that could alter traffic patterns. Nonetheless, the analyst’s raised target suggests that the risk-reward balance is currently viewed as favorable within the context of a cautious consumer backdrop. Broader market implications point to a flight toward value-oriented retailers as households face higher living costs. If inflation remains elevated, Walmart could stand to benefit, but any sudden economic downturn might test even the strongest retailers.
